On 2016-02-09 at 18:53 +0100, Edward Shishkin wrote:
> Hi all,
> 
> There is a pending patch for precise discarsd, which I can not merge
> because it is incomplete. Just want to know, is there any progress on
> this?
> 
> So we found that calculating discard params by mkfs and storing
> them in superblock is a dirty option, so I suggest to reserve a
> contiguous area (1 MiB?) on disk at "mkfs -d" time (just mark it busy
> in the bitmap). And calculate erase unit size and offset at mount
> time.
> If calculation failed for some reasons, then use non-precise discard.
> 
> So, I think, we'll need one d32 field in disk superblock, which
> indicates
> number of reserved blocks (0 means no reservation) and a pair of
> definitions in disk_format40.h:
> 
> #define FORMAT40_FIRST_RESERVED_FOR_PROBING \
>        ((REISER4_MASTER_OFFSET / PAGE_CACHE_SIZE) + 6)
> #define FORMAT40_MAX_BLOCKS_RESERVED_FOR_PROBING
> 
> If any questions, or technical stoppers, then let me know.
> 
> Thanks,
> Edward.
> 

Hello Edward,

yes, finishing this is on top of my to-do list (but it is being
dequeued at a very slow rate due to the university...).

I was under assumption of that we still want to go by path of probing
parameters at mkfs time + having a special utility for rewriting these
fields. But if you are now ok with probing at mount time, then that's
great. I'll try to do something in nearest week or two.
